Lived Experience Narratives in Dementia (LEND) Work Packages 1-3

Improving the quality of life for people living with dementia and carers: the design and development of a dementia specific online narrative-based intervention with a feasibility study

Interventions

This study is, in part, an observational, mixed-methods study focused on developing a narrative-based psychosocial intervention for people living with dementia. It does not involve clinical treatments
